Genesis 30:7-18 Tree Of Life Version (TLV)

7. Then Rachel’s female servant became pregnant again and gave birth to a second son for Jacob.

8. So Rachel said, “I’ve surely wrestled greatly with my sister — also I’ve won.” So she named him Naphtali.

9. Now Leah saw that she stopped having children, so she took Zilpah her female servant and gave her to Jacob as a wife.

10. Then Zilpah, Leah’s female servant, gave birth to a son for Jacob.

11. Leah said, “How fortunate!” So she named him Gad.

12. Then Zilpah, Leah’s female servant, gave birth to a second son for Jacob.

13. Leah said, “How happy am I, for daughters have called me happy.” So she named him Asher.

14. Now during the days of the wheat harvest, Reuben went and found mandrakes in the field and he brought them to his mother Leah. Then Rachel said to Leah, “Please give me some of your son’s mandrakes.”

15. But she said to her, “Wasn’t it enough that you took my husband away? You’d also take away my son’s mandrakes?” So Rachel said, “That being so, let him lie with you tonight, in exchange for your son’s mandrakes.”

16. So when Jacob came from the field in the evening, Leah went out to meet him, and she said, “You must come to me. For I’ve actually hired you with my son’s mandrakes.” So he lay with her that very night.

17. Moreover, God heard Leah, and she became pregnant and gave birth to a fifth son for Jacob.

18. Leah said, “God gave me my reward because I gave my female servant to my husband.” So she named him Issachar.
